Bias

7.2K
Bias refers to any tendency that prevents a question from being considered unprejudiced. In research, bias occurs when one outcome or answer is selected or encouraged over others in sampling or testing. Bias can occur during any research phase, including study design, data collection, analysis, and publication.

Motivational Bias

293
Cognitive bias results from limitations in thinking and information processing, leading to systematic errors in judgment. Conversely, motivational bias stems from personal desires or emotions, causing distortions in perception to align with self-interest. Motivational bias influences how individuals perceive and attribute causes to events, often shaped by personal needs, goals, and self-esteem preservation. Confirmation Biases

7.6K
The confirmation bias is the tendency to focus on information that confirms our existing beliefs and ignore information that is inconsistent with our expectations. For example, if you think that your professor is not very nice, you notice all of the instances of rude behavior exhibited by the professor while ignoring the countless pleasant interactions he is involved in on a daily basis. Self-Serving Bias

178
Self-serving bias is a cognitive phenomenon in which individuals attribute positive outcomes to internal factors such as their abilities, intelligence, or effort while attributing negative outcomes to external circumstances. Correspondence Bias

167
Correspondence bias, also referred to as the fundamental attribution error, describes the tendency to attribute another person’s behavior to internal characteristics rather than situational influences. 概括

甲状腺风暴是一种严重的甲状腺功能障碍并发症,需要紧急护理. 这一案例凸显了从患者病史中诊断偏差的危险性,强调了对致命结果的及时识别.

科学领域:

  • 内分泌学 在内分泌学.
  • 紧急医疗 紧急医疗

背景情况:

  • 甲状腺风暴是一个危急的,危及生命的情况.
  • 迅速的医疗干预对于患者的生存至关重要.
  • 误导患者病史可能会推迟诊断.

研究的目的:

  • 为了呈现一种甲状腺风暴的病例.
  • 为了突出诊断方面的挑战.
  • 为了强调避免诊断偏见.

主要方法:

  • 案例报告的呈现方式.
  • 审查患者的病史和初始表现.
  • 诊断过程和治疗的分析.

主要成果:

  • 最初的错误诊断是由于误导性信息而发生的.
  • 及时识别甲状腺风暴至关重要.
  • 避免偏见导致了正确的诊断和管理.

结论:

  • 诊断偏差可以显著阻碍及时识别甲状腺风暴.
  • 临床医生必须批判性地评估所有信息,包括患者病史.
